Waterside campsites near Keeston

·

Keeston has over 570 waterside campsites, so you won’t struggle to find a pitch near a stream, lake, or the coast. Prices start at just £10 a night, with an average around £30. You’ll find everything from basic fields to pitches with toilets and showers. The top-reviewed spots—Rhosson Ganol (57 reviews), Glan Y Mor Camping (50 reviews), and Hillfort Camping (41 reviews)—all put you close to water for fishing, wildlife-watching, or just soaking your feet after a hike. Most sites welcome pets. Rubbish bins and well-kept facilities are the norm. If you want to wake up to birdsong and the splash of water, this patch of Pembrokeshire delivers.

Cornish Tipi Holidays & Camping

4. Cornish Tipi Holidays & Camping

97%
(147)
139km from Keeston · 168 units · Tents, Motorhomes, Glamping
Wake up to the sound of birdsong, go swimming before breakfast in the clear water of a secluded lake. Cook your bacon and eggs over an open fire while you plan your day, or just laze it away in the peace and quiet of your own personal tipi. You can always go fishing tomorrow, and walk along the cliffs the day after that… The site is a unique woodland valley folded around a clear, spring-fed lake created from the old Tregildrans Quarry. Our tipis and tent pitches are dotted about this secret 20 acres full of ferns, bluebells, oak and meadowsweet. Left in peace for many years there's been no modern chemicals or poisons on the land, meaning we've got bluebells, dormice, Red Admirals and shy woodland Jays for you to spot. It’s a place set apart from the rush and clutter of the modern holiday experience, with an atmosphere that makes you forget the world outside, and just lounge, ramble, or potter about in a boat. We're committed to giving you a genuinely individual service from first contact to your time staying with us. We established CTH in 1996. This was the first and we believe still is the best tipi holiday site in the UK. We know our area inside out and can always help with local knowledge or contacts if you need them. We want to offer our guests a sustainable holiday. A return to real camping means the lowest possible impact on the land and environment - our tipi poles don’t even break the surface of the earth. Your footprint while here could only be bettered by a survival expert. You don't have to fly! a major bonus, and we source all our wood, fish and canvas locally and work with local people wherever possible.
